JNKinhibitors for the treatment of inflammation and endometriosis [epithelial cells]

GSE289058 Homo sapiens Expression profiling by high throughput sequencing 10 samples 2026/07/31 GPL24676
Summary
Endometriosis is a prevalent gynecological disease that impact ~10% of women of reproductive age. In addition to causing chronic pain, and inflammation, women with endometriosis experience high rates of infertility, migraine, inflammatory bowel disease and autoimmune conditions. In this study, the efficacy of newly developed inhibitors of the c-Jun N-terminal kinases (JNK) were tested as therapeutics for endometriosis. Using state-of-the-art DNA encoded library screens, JNK inhibitors CDD-2728 and CDD-3013, with high specificity and efficacy were identified and tested in in vitro models of endometriosis. The ability of the inhibitors to decrease inflammation-related gene expression were evaluated in immortalized cell models of endometriosis, 12Z cells, and in primary derived endometriotic stromal cells from patients with the disease. Transcriptomic profiling was performed, as well as endpoints related to cell viability, cytotoxicity, and apoptosis. These studies identified that CDD-2728 and CDD-3013 were potent suppressors of IL1beta-induced inflammation, decreasing the expression of classical markers of inflammation, such as IL6, IL8, IL18, and PTGS2.
